Sit and Stretch: Meditation in Movement
Training the Body, Taming the Mind
Tuesdays and Thursdays, 7:00–8:00 AM
Onsite at Nalanda West only – Please register in advance
Nalandabodhi Seattle invites you to join us on Tuesday and Thursday mornings to ease into the practice of sitting meditation by gently waking the body and warming up the muscles. Through mindful movement and basic yoga, we will train in the suppleness required to sit comfortably so that our meditation can accomplish the goal of completely taming our minds.
